Beyond ONE is a digital services provider radically reshaping the personalised digital ecosystems of consumers in high growth markets around the world. We’re building a digital services aggregator platform, with a strong telco foundation, and a profitable growth strategy that empowers users to drive their own experience—subscribe once, source from many, and only pay for what you actually use.
Since being founded in 2021, we’ve acquired Virgin Mobile MEA, Friendi Mobile MEA and Virgin Mobile LATAM (with 6.5 million subscribers) and 1600 dedicated colleagues across Chile, Colombia, KSA, Kuwait, Mexico, Oman and UAE.

Key Responsibilities
As a Senior Security Operations Manager II you will be responsible for overseeing the daily operations of a company's security infrastructure and its detection and response capabilities. Your primary responsibilities would include:
- Managing and coordinating the activities of the SOC team across the Group and its Operating Companies (OpCos) to ensure smooth and efficient security operations.
- Ensuring that all security issues are promptly identified, investigated, and resolved.
- Being the Single Point of Contact with the Managed SOC Service Provider (MSSP) and ensure that their performance meets the contractual terms - consisting of service delivery, monitoring services, management of services, incident management, alert management, escalation matrix and reporting on a regular basis.
- Implementing and augmenting procedures for security monitoring, troubleshooting, and maintenance.
- Ensuring security performance is monitored to identify areas for improvement and implement strategies to enhance network performance and reliability.
- Collaborating with technology teams, such as Application, Infrastructure, Security, Engineering, to help implement security measures and ensure compliance organization standards.
- Identify trends and develop proactive strategies for security infrastructure maintenance and upgrades.
- Working closely with the OpCo teams to ensure the onboarding of assets to SOC are performed on a continuous basis.
- Governing third-party vendors and service providers’ adherence to SOC related KPIs and SLAs and ensure that the SOC are run as per the guidelines set forth.
